Standard number plates mean the traditional printed plates with flat black characters on a reflective white front and reflective yellow rear background. These plates meet all legal UK regulations, making them the most basic and budget-friendly choice for everyday drivers.

In contrast, printed number plates bring a touch of customization to the traditional look. While still flat, these printed options might feature borders or subtle design elements that make your auto feel unique—without venturing into boldly raised or sculpted styles.

More noticeable are the 3D number plates and 3D gel number plates. These feature lifted letters that give visual depth to your plates. The three-dimensional letters and numbers are made with gel resin, producing a smooth domed finish that improves appearance. These plates are still road ready and, as long as they follow UK rules—correct spacing, black characters, reflective background—remain legal for use. For those wanting even more strong presence, 4d Number Plates and 4D gel number plates take the concept further. While “4D” is not a technical label, it has become the popular term for plates where acrylic characters are cleanly cut and then combined with gel for a deeply raised appearance. This combination creates bold contrast, giving vehicles a unique style that turns heads on the road.

Legal Considerations and Compliance

No matter which style you go with, it’s important to ensure your plates follow current UK number plate laws. This means black characters on a reflective white front and reflective yellow rear background, correct spacing, proper font, and reflective materials that match British standards. As long as these requirements are met, even stylish options like 3D and 4D plates remain approved for use.
